Village Creek State Park

Location: 10 miles north of Beaumont, near the Gulf Coast border.
Facilities: Campsites with water and electricity hookups, tent camping, cabin, group camp, showers, restrooms (é), day-use group facility, picnic areas, hiking trails, interpretive trails, bike trail, park store, playground.
Activities: Camping, canoeing, swimming, fishing, hiking, mountain biking, wildlife viewing, birding, interpretive programs.
Special Features: Village Creek is a free-flowing stream that rises near the Alabama-Coushatta Indian Reservation and meanders to a junction with the Neches River. It is a popular flat-water canoe stream in what remains of the Old Texas Big Thicket, a "rain forest" of cypress swamps and blackwater sloughs in the flood plain of the Neches River.
Address: PO Box 8565
Lumberton, TX 77657
Phone: 409-755-7322;
Web: www.tpwd.state.tx.us/spdest/findadest/parks/village_creek
Size: 1,090 acres.

Village Creek State Park

Location: Exit 242 off I-40 at Forrest City, 13 miles north on AR 284.
Facilities: 96 campsites with electric and water hookups (for RVs, tents, and horse campers), showers, restrooms, 10 cabins, picnic areas, 4 pavilions (2 enclosed), playgrounds, baseball/multi-use fields, driving range, tennis courts, swimming beach, hiking trails, horse trails, boat docks, boat rentals, visitor center with store, gift shop, and bicycle rentals, interpretive center with meeting facility and exhibits (é).
Activities: Camping, fishing, swimming, hiking, interpretive programs.
Special Features: Located in the unique geological region of Crowley's Ridge, the park features lush forests of oak, sugar maple, beech, butternut, and tulip poplar. Its two lakes offer fishing for bass, bream, catfish, and crappie.
Address: 201 County Rd 754
Wynne, AR 72396
Phone: 870-238-9406;
Fax: 870-238-9415;
Web: www.arkansasstateparks.com/parks/park.asp?id=21
Size: 6,909 acres.
